基于n-r签名体制的一种新的盲代理多重盲签名方案

基于n-r签名体制的一种新的盲代理多重盲签名方案

ID:30796585

大小:115.81 KB

页数:10页

时间:2019-01-03

基于n-r签名体制的一种新的盲代理多重盲签名方案_第1页
基于n-r签名体制的一种新的盲代理多重盲签名方案_第2页
基于n-r签名体制的一种新的盲代理多重盲签名方案_第3页
基于n-r签名体制的一种新的盲代理多重盲签名方案_第4页
基于n-r签名体制的一种新的盲代理多重盲签名方案_第5页
资源描述:

《基于n-r签名体制的一种新的盲代理多重盲签名方案》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、基于N-R签名体制的一种新的盲代理多重盲签名方案陆有丽严权峰刘利强湖南理工学院计算机学院摘要:在现实屮,如果肓代理签名、多重签名、盲签名被同时需要,则要有一个盲代理多重盲签名的安全方案来满足实际需要。文章基于Nyberg-Rueppel签名体制提出了一个新的满足上述需要的盲代理多重盲签名方案,且在此方案中,有效的避免了孤悬因子和代理签名密钥不包含代理签名人的秘钥的缺陷,并对此方案的安全性进行了分析。关键词:Nyberg-Rueppel签名体制;盲代理签名;多重签名;基金:国家自然科学基金面上项目(61572472)Anewblindproxy

2、multipieblindsignatureschemebasedonn~rsignaturesystemLuhasliyanquanfengliuliqiangAbstract:Whenblindproxysignature,multisignatureandblindsignatureareneededsimultaneously,ablindproxymultiblindsignatureschemeisneededtomeettheactualneeds.BasedontheNyberg-Rueppelsignaturescheme,

3、anewblindproxymultipicblindsignaturcschemesatisfyingtheaboveneedsisdesigned.Thisschemecaneffectivelyavoidthedefectsofsuspendingfactorandtheproxysignaturekeydoesnotcontaintheproxysignet'ssecretkey,andthesecurityoftheschemeisalsoanalyzed.Keyword:1引言在电子银行、电子证券、电子商务、电子政务等系统中,数字

4、签名是关键技术之一。数字签名产生了许多数字签名的变体,如代理签名、肓代理签名、多级代理签名、盲签名、多重签名等等[1][2]°在代理签名中盲代理签名表示,根据代理签名的相关消息,代理签名者的真实身份无法被原签名者确认RL盲代理多重签名表示,一个代理签名者被多个原始签名人授权替代他们进行签名或多个代理签名者被不同的原始签名者授权替代他们进行签名,口任何一个代理签名的真实身份都不能被原始签名人确定Rio1982年,D.Chaum第一次提出了肓签名的概念,并在此基础上提出了第一个电子现金方案,盲签名就是先将原消息进行盲化,然后给签名者进行签名,签名

5、者在以后看到此签名时,他无法确定自己是何时何地对此消息进行签名的,也无法追索到这个消息由谁给他进行签名的,这在现在电子选举和电子商务屮具有广泛的用途。在实际情况下,需要同时进行肓签名、多重签名和盲代理签名时,就形成了盲代理多重盲签名。盲代理多重盲签名是表示对于一个不可见的消息,受不同原始签名者委托代替他进行签名的多个盲代理签名者相互联合对这个不可见的消息生成代表了所有原始签名者利益的签名,或者一个盲代理签名者代表多个原始签名者在这个不可见的消息上进行签名,我们把第一种情况称为第一类盲代理多重肓签名,另一种称为第二类肓代理多重肓签名。本文基于N

6、-R签名体制,提出了一种新的盲代理多重盲签名方案,在此方案中,有效的避免了孤悬因子和代理签名密钥不包含代理签名人的秘钥的缺陷,并对此方案的安全性进行了分析。2基于Nyberg-Rueppel数字签名体制的一种新的盲代理多重盲签名方案2.1第一类盲代理多重盲签名方案假设有L个原始签名者、L个代理签名者、一个消息M以及该消息的拥有者C,L个原始签名者和代理签名者为仃)选择所需参数(2)代理授权的过程仃)首先每一个原始签名人选选择一个数的计算,计算完后给相应的代理签名人发送Kh(2)每一个代理签名人先随机的选择三个数;然后进行的计算,并将计算结果发

7、送给所对应的从;(3)每一个原始签名人先计算并将计算的结果发送给所对应的;⑷计算出并验证是否成立。若不成立,则要求重新执行步骤(1)或终止协议;若成立,则表示子代理密钥是洎效的。因为:(2)盲代理多重盲签名的生成过程1每一个,先随机选取数,并对进行计算,然后给每个和消息的拥有者C发送D.;(2)所有的Dj被Vi收到后,对进行计算;⑶C先计算后给每个发送(4)Vi对进行计算,然后给⑸C收到后,对进行验证,若所有的均成立,则C对进行计算,那么消息M的肓代理多重肓签名即为(2)盲代理多重盲签名的验证过程M的签名被消息的接受者或验证者接收到后,将进行

8、验证,验证过程如下:先计算,再对进行验证,如果此等式成立,则说明是一个有效的盲代理多重盲签名。(3)方案正确性的证明根据上述方案可知只需要证明成立即可。证明:对于任

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。